NSI’s calibration certificates now internationally recognised

Calibration certificates issued by the Namibian Standards Institution (NSI) in the area of mass are now recognised and accepted by the international community. This comes after the institution published Namibia’s first Calibration and Measurement Capabilities (CMCs) in the field of Mass Metrology on the International Bureau of Weights and Measures -  Key Comparisons Database (BIPM -KCDB).

WHO impressed with Namibia’s malaria battle

WINDHOEK - The World Health Organization (WHO) has commended Namibia for having made tremendous progress over the last two decades in its quest to reduce the malaria burden, though in the same breath the UN agency said resistance to anti-malaria drugs remains a challenge.
